Atlas Copco TC52S-EIP
Model Series: TC-52 Series with EIP (Electronic Interface Package)
Product Overview:
The TC52S-EIP combines peak torque + angle monitoring with the EIP (Electronic Interface Package) option, which adds extended I/O, fieldbus communication, and integration capability for automated production lines and Industry 4.0 environments.

Technical Specifications:
- Torque Range: 0.2 – 52 Nm
- Torque Accuracy: ±3% of reading
- Angle Accuracy: ±1°
- Angle Range: 0 – 999°
- Control Mode: Peak Torque + Angle (S) + EIP
- Power Supply: 24 V DC
- Communication: Ethernet/IP, PROFINET, PROFIBUS, DeviceNet, 8 digital I/O, RS-232, RS-485
- Operating Temperature: 0°C to +45°C
- Protection Rating: IP54 (controller), IP67 (EIP connector)
Functional Features:
- All TC52S functions (torque + angle, 3-step program)
- EIP adds: 8 digital inputs, 4 digital outputs, 2 analog outputs (0–10 V)
- Real-time data streaming to PLC/SCADA via Ethernet
- Remote parameter change via fieldbus
- Production counter with shift logging
- Multi-language display (English, German, French, Italian, Spanish, Chinese, Japanese, Korean)
Structural Characteristics:
- Main unit: PA66-GF30, 120 x 80 x 45 mm
- EIP module: Additional 60 x 40 x 25 mm box, DIN rail mount
- Combined display: 4-digit LED + EIP status LEDs (8 total)
- M12 8-pin (screwdriver) + M12 12-pin (EIP) connectors
Material Composition:
- Main housing: PA66-GF30
- EIP housing: Polycarbonate (PC), UV-stabilized
- Connectors: M12, IP67-rated, gold-plated
- PCB: FR-4, conformal coated, EIP module has additional EMC shielding
Working Principle:
Torque and angle are sampled identically to TC52S. The EIP module acts as a gateway — it reads all controller data and makes it available on the selected fieldbus protocol. The PLC can read live torque/angle values, send new setpoints, and log results to a central database.

Installation Requirements:
- DIN rail mount both main unit and EIP module (total width: ~200 mm)
- 24 V DC, minimum 3 A (EIP draws additional current)
- M12 8-pin to screwdriver (max. 3 m)
- M12 12-pin to EIP I/O breakout (max. 5 m)
- Ethernet cable (Cat5e or higher) to PLC/switch (max. 100 m)
- Shielded cable mandatory within 1 m of VFD or welder
Usage Precautions:
- Configure EIP communication parameters in Atlas Copco Connect software before connecting to PLC
- Assign unique node addresses on fieldbus to avoid conflicts
- Update EIP firmware separately from main controller firmware
- Ground EIP module chassis to panel PE
